Before Getting Started

Voltage Supplies

This document supplements the ISL54302 data sheet
FN6592. Evaluation board users should review that
document to obtain information on the part's basic
functionality and power requirements. Important Note:
before powering up the board, review the Power-Up
Sequence section in the ISL54302 data sheet. There are
many DC sources utilized, so a user may inadvertently
misapply the power sources causing damage to the part.
Take time to review the ISL54302 Data Sheet (FN6592) and
become familiar with the part's basic functions and power
options. Note also that FN6591 supersedes this document
with respect to updates and modifications. Always refer to
that document if discrepancies occur.
No signal should be more positive than VPLUS or more
negative than VSS. Also, all voltages are reference to the
GND Pin. Under all circumstances, VLOGIC should be 3.0V
±10% and VDD should also be 3.0V above VSS.

Software Installation

This ISL54302EVAL1Z Evaluation board comes with
software for operating the switch conditions of the board.
This feature is based in a USB interface dongle that Intersil
uses in many applications. This dongle comes pretested and
plugged into the ISL54302EVAL1Z Evaluation board. Care
should be taken not to inadvertently remove the dongle from
the evaluation board as it is detachable. It is detachable so
the user can remove the Dongle and connect a customer
specific control if desired.
Before attaching the USB cable or applying power to the
Evaluation board banana jacks, the user must execute the
installation program.
Intersil_ISL54302_Installer.Exe. This program not only installs
the Evaluation Software, but also installs the USB drivers
needed to communicate with the Intersil USB Dongle.
Double click on the installer program to execute and follow
the defaults for performing the installation.
All Intersil Evaluation Software is placed in a directory in the
Windows "Program Files" Directory. After installation the
software is available at: All Programs/Intersil/Intersil_54302.
In that directory will be both the execution program and the
uninstaller.
Once installation is complete, connect the USB cable. You
will receive audio notice that the new device is ready for use.
Once this occurs, double click on the ISL54302 application.
The operator interface screen will appear on your desktop.

Two buttons are located on the right hand side of the user
screen. They provide a quick means of testing the computer
to Dongle communications. Clicking on the "Led's On" will
turn on the Green and Red Led's located on the USB
Dongle. Clicking "Led's Off" will turn them off again.
If the LED's fail to respond:
1. Exit the application and restart the application.
2. Exit the application, disconnect the USB cable, wait for
the USB disconnect tone, then connect the USB, wait for
the connect tone and restart the application.
Once you can successfully turn the Dongle Led's on and off,
you are ready to start working with ISL54302 device.

Device Power Supply Banana Jacks

There are five banana jacks located on the edge of the
board.
• GND - the reference for all supplies always 0Vs
• VSS - the negative switch operating range (-3V to 0V)
• VDD - digital logic supply, always VSS + 3V
• VLOGIC - digital interface reference always 3V
• VPLUS - Positive switch operation range, 5V to 9V
Apply these voltages in the order detailed in the device
specification.
